The Evolution and Significance of CNC Machining Centers: A Comprehensive Exploration

CNC Machining Centers Introduction:

In the realm of advanced manufacturing, CNC (Computer Numerical Control) machining centers stand as technological marvels, epitomizing precision, efficiency, and versatility. This essay delves into the evolution, features, and significance of CNC machining centers, exploring their diverse applications and the technological intricacies that make them indispensable in modern manufacturing processes.

Evolution of CNC Machining Centers:

CNC machining centers have undergone a transformative journey since their inception. Initially introduced as basic milling machines, they have evolved into sophisticated centers equipped with multiple axes, automatic tool changers, and advanced controls. This evolution has been driven by the need for increased automation, efficiency, and the ability to handle complex machining tasks across various industries.

Key Features and Capabilities:

    Multi-Axis Machining:
        CNC machining centers often feature three or more axes, allowing for simultaneous movement in multiple directions. This capability enhances the machine's flexibility in handling intricate geometries.

    Automatic Tool Changers:
        Advanced machining centers come with automatic tool changers, enabling the machine to switch between different tools seamlessly during the machining process. This feature reduces downtime and improves overall efficiency.

    Precision Controls:
        CNC technology provides precise control over machining operations. High-level precision ensures accurate replication of design specifications, critical for industries with stringent quality requirements.

    Versatility in Applications:
        CNC machining centers find applications across diverse industries, including aerospace, automotive, medical, and electronics. Their versatility allows for the production of components with varying complexities and materials.

    Integration of Automation:
        The integration of automation, such as robotic arms and conveyor systems, enhances the overall efficiency of CNC machining centers. Automated loading and unloading of workpieces contribute to continuous production workflows.

Significance in Modern Manufacturing:

    Increased Productivity:
        CNC machining centers significantly boost productivity by executing complex machining tasks with speed and precision. This efficiency is crucial for meeting high-volume production demands.

    Quality Assurance:
        Precision controls and the ability to maintain tight tolerances ensure consistent quality in the manufactured components. This is particularly important in industries where precision is paramount.

    Cost-Effectiveness:
        While initial investment costs can be substantial, the long-term cost-effectiveness of CNC machining centers is evident in reduced labor costs, minimized material waste, and increased overall efficiency.

    Adaptability to Customization:
        CNC machining centers allow for the customization of production processes to meet specific design requirements. This adaptability is advantageous in industries where customized components are prevalent.
